Brazilian police arrest 14 mayors for money embezzlement

Brazilian police Wednesday arrested 44 people charged with embezzling money from a government fund, including 14 mayors, in the states of Minas Gerais and Bahia.

The arrests also included a federal court judge, nine private attorneys, four municipal attorneys, four employees of the judiciary, the manager of a government bank and a lobbyist.

According to investigations, which started eight months ago, the arrested embezzled at least 200 million reais (119 million U.S. dollars) from the municipalities' share in the revenues from the income tax and the tax on industrialized products, both levied by the federal government.

Some 500 agents took part in the operations on Wednesday.
